Paris Jackson Faces Legal Battle Over Michael Jackson Estate Management

Paris Jackson clashes with Michael Jackson's estate over the biopic 'Michael,' accusing risky management. Estate fires back, defending its record.

AceShowbiz - Paris Jackson is currently embroiled in a legal conflict with the estate of her father, Michael Jackson, amid the contentious build-up to the upcoming biopic titled Michael.

In recent court documents, the estate criticized Paris Jackson and her legal representatives for what it described as a "complete lack of understanding about how the motion picture industry works and the role of producers in it."

On the other side, Jackson has expressed serious concerns regarding the film’s production and the estate’s broader financial strategies. Her lawyers claim that the estate’s executors have "invested in highly speculative and risky entertainment projects," raising questions about their management approach.

The estate, managed by John Branca and John McClain, strongly rejected these accusations, stating, "No payment made by this Estate, in its 16 year history, has been disallowed." They emphasized their "meticulous and conscientious" stewardship of the estate’s assets.

While Paris Jackson has advocated for shifting investments toward more stable bonds and stocks, the estate managers say they have transformed the estate from being hundreds of millions of dollars in debt into a profitable entity.

Regarding Jackson’s personal finances, the estate claims she has already received approximately $65 million in benefits and is slated to inherit much more. However, her legal team disputes this figure, labeling it "outright false" and accusing the executors of refusing to provide proof.

The estate further accuses Paris Jackson and her attorneys of engaging in media tactics by making "headline-grabbing, yet false, accusations," suggesting their real aim is to gain control over the estate.

A source told Page Six that the dispute over a $625,000 sum is "a rounding error" and that the core issue revolves around control of the estate, with Paris Jackson’s legal team seeing an opportunity to assert influence.

Additionally, there have been rumors online about Janet Jackson’s dissatisfaction with the forthcoming biopic, although she has not publicly commented on the matter.
